
Titanium Desktop SDK 1.2 Release Candidate 2 is now available, providing developers with the ability to create Titanium-based apps for distribution through Apple’s Mac App Store. A guide for the Mac App Store submission can be found here.
Additional features in the release include:
* JavaScript source code minification and obfuscation through use of Google Closure Tools.
* Support for the latest WebKit software on Mac OS and Linux, providing a consistent user experience across desktop deployment platforms.
* Quality improvements and bug fixes across Linux, Mac OS and Windows.

To install, you’ll want to download the appropriate distribution above and then extract into your Titanium directory.
For example, on OSX, your Titanium directory will be under either /Library/Application Support/Titanium or~/Library/Appcelerator Support/Titanium..
On Linux ~/.titanium.
On Windows 7 C:ProgramDataTitanium and on Windows XP C:Documents and SettingsAll UsersApplication DataTitanium
Once you locate your Titanium directory, extract the zip file into this directory. The zip file will expand the contents and create/overlay some new directories for 1.2.0-RC2.
NOTE for OSX users who use Safari to download: Safari by default will auto uncompress your downloads, how handy. However, if you have a directory named desktopsdk, your extracted directory will be renamed.
Now, you’ll need to restart Titanium Developer to pick up the new release. Once restarted, remember to change your application SDK version and then click the ‘Save’ button.
You should now be able to test with the release candidate software.
